From Tides to Tsunamis: Understanding Ocean Dynamics

The vast and dynamic ocean is a powerful force, constantly moving with rhythms that impact life on Earth. The rhythmic rise and fall of tides are driven by the gravitational attraction of the moon and sun, creating predictable patterns that shape coastal ecosystems. Conversely, tsunamis are catastrophic waves triggered by sudden shifts in the ocean floor, releasing immense energy that can devastate coastlines.

Mapping the Seafloor and Beyond: The Tools of Oceanography

Unraveling the mysteries of the ocean depths requires an arsenal featuring sophisticated tools. From traditional methods like sonar to cutting-edge technologies including, oceanographers employ a diverse range of instruments to explore this vast and hidden realm.

Remotely operated vehicles (ROVs) and autonomous underwater vehicles (AUVs) provide real-time data, capturing stunning imagery furthermore invaluable scientific data. Meanwhile, seafloor mapping techniques, often using sonar technology, create detailed maps to the ocean floor, revealing its diverse topography.

Moreover, instruments like current meters measure water currents and tides, providing crucial insights regarding ocean circulation patterns. The data gathered by these website tools contributes to our understanding concerning marine ecosystems, climate change impacts, and the geological history to the oceans.

The Oceans and Us: The Intertwined Fate of Life on Earth

Our planet is a tapestry woven from countless threads, each one essential to its vibrant existence. Among these threads, the oceans stand out as a force powerful, shaping not only our ecosystems but also the very air we breathe and the food we consume. From the tiniest plankton to the largest whales, marine life plays a fundamental role in maintaining the delicate balance of Earth's systems. Yet, these watery realms face unprecedented threats as human activity affects their health on a global scale.

  • Pollution from industrial runoff and agricultural practices is fouling marine habitats, threatening the survival of countless species.
  • Overfishing depletes fish populations faster than they can replenish themselves, disrupting delicate food chains and undermining the livelihoods of millions who depend on seafood.
  • Climate change is causing ocean temperatures to warm, leading to coral bleaching, habitat loss, and altered migration patterns for marine animals.

The fate of the oceans is inextricably linked to our own. Protecting these vital ecosystems is not just an environmental imperative; it is a matter of preservation for humanity. We must act now to mitigate our impact and ensure that future generations can continue to benefit from the wonders of the sea.
